Transaction f8c773c51cffff7061c2146e44091d0006116fe9a45e526386accf90c3c72323
3 Input
2 Outputs
- f8c773c51cffff7061c2146e44091d0006116fe9a45e526386accf90c3c72323:0
- f8c773c51cffff7061c2146e44091d0006116fe9a45e526386accf90c3c72323:1
value 50521
address 1MLuzBDpQrHoDDosrMwF4gCs3iiF94s1Gr
value 1634640
address 35FdPm8vQg3cpnv66v8ey1X1S9ju8ptfjo